Bulgaria recorded 51 m3 for malta — plywood — export quantity in 2018. That is the highest value across all 8 years on record.

That represents a change of up 325.0% on the previous year and up 41.7% over ten years.

Over the whole period, malta — plywood — export quantity in Bulgaria peaked at 51 m3 in 2018 and was at its lowest, 12 m3, in 2017.

That places Bulgaria 13th out of 25 countries with data for 2018, putting it in the middle of the range.

The database contains data on the bilateral trade flows in roundwood, primary wood and paper products for all countries and territories in the world. The main types of primary forest products included in are: roundwood, sawnwood, wood-based panels, pulp, and paper and paperboard. These products are detailed further. The definitions are available.
